研究生信息管理系统中的需求分析与技术实现
2025-08-16 01:37
小李:最近我们团队要开发一个研究生信息管理系统,你觉得应该从哪些方面入手?
小张:首先得明确系统的需求。比如,研究生的个人信息管理、课程注册、成绩查询、导师分配这些功能都是必须的。
小李:对,那需求分析阶段应该怎么做?是不是需要和学校教务处沟通?
小张:没错,需求调研是关键。可以通过问卷调查、访谈等方式收集用户需求,确保系统功能符合实际使用场景。
小李:明白了。那系统的技术架构应该怎么设计呢?有没有什么推荐的框架?
小张:建议采用前后端分离的架构,前端可以用Vue.js或React,后端用Spring Boot,这样便于扩展和维护。
小李:数据库方面呢?会不会有很多数据交互?
小张:是的,数据库设计很重要。可以使用MySQL或者PostgreSQL,合理设计表结构,建立索引,提高查询效率。
小李:听起来挺复杂的,但很有挑战性。
小张:没错,系统开发是一个不断迭代的过程,需求可能会变化,所以要保持良好的沟通和文档记录。
小李:谢谢你的分享,我对这个项目更有信心了。
小张:不客气,我们一起努力,把系统做好。
本站知识库部分内容及素材来源于互联网,如有侵权,联系必删!
标签:研究生系统